In Lanesville, the frequency of mowing your lawn typically depends on the growth rate of the grass, which can vary with the seasons. During the peak growing season in spring and early summer, you may need to mow every 5 to 7 days. As growth slows in late summer and fall, mowing can be reduced to every 10 to 14 days. Regular mowing not only keeps your lawn looking neat but also promotes healthy growth by encouraging thicker turf. It's essential to adjust your mowing schedule based on weather conditions and grass type.

For effective lawn care and mowing in Lanesville, you'll need a few essential tools. A reliable lawn mower is the cornerstone of any mowing effort, with options ranging from push mowers for smaller yards to riding mowers for larger properties. Other useful equipment includes a string trimmer for edging around borders, a leaf blower for clearing debris, and a rake for collecting clippings. Additionally, consider investing in quality safety gear, such as gloves and goggles, to ensure a safe and efficient mowing experience.
The ideal cutting height for grass in Lanesville varies depending on the type of grass you have. Most cool-season grasses should be mowed to a height of 2.5 to 4 inches, while warm-season grasses typically thrive when cut to about 1.5 to 3 inches. Cutting too short can stress the grass and make it more susceptible to disease and weeds. Additionally, leaving grass a bit taller can promote deeper root growth and better drought resistance. Consulting with a local lawn care professional can help you determine the best height for your specific grass type.
After mowing your lawn in Lanesville, you have a few options for managing grass clippings. Leaving clippings on the lawn, known as grasscycling, can be beneficial, as they decompose and return nutrients to the soil. If you prefer a clean look, you can collect clippings with a bag attachment or rake them up. Composting the clippings is another environmentally friendly option, as it creates rich organic matter for gardening. Whichever method you choose, managing clippings properly can contribute to a healthier lawn ecosystem.
